When is the 2025 NBA Trade Deadline? Dates to Know

Stars could soon be on the move in the NBA.

As the trade deadline approaches, some reports have emerged on possible players headed to new destinations.

What is the NBA Trade Deadline?

The trade deadline is the last day for NBA teams to deal players in the regular season. The ability to trade again opens later in the offseason.

When is the 2025 NBA Trade Deadline?

The 2025 deadline is set for Thursday, Feb. 6.

What Time Does the 2025 NBA Trade Deadline End?

The deadline is on Feb. 6, but teams have until 3 p.m. ET/12 p.m. PT to make a move.

2025 NBA Trade Candidates

Along with Miami’s Jimmy Butler, who was suspended by the team for the third time in January amid an ongoing trade saga, and Sacramento’s De’Aaron Fox, who has destinations in mind as an extension has yet to transpire, some names that could move are Brooklyn Nets forward Cam Johnson, Chicago Bulls guard Zach LaVine, Phoenix Suns guard Bradley Beal, Washington Wizards forward Kyle Kuzma, and New Orleans Pelicans forward Brandon Ingram, among others.
